from my own experiences, the fastest one to get claw for me is acarum, and then pendants, don't hope your chance over drop, it's so abyssmal that i never have seen 1 claw drop from raid. Acarum is a lot more generous in this case, most of my claws are coming from there. And the pendants is the other options, you would get 2 claw a months easily enough. You have to understand that S.zoi maximized the power of the claws, which i would say you need only 3 of them, 0* and it would starting to catch up with axe grid. It's rather pointless for healing unless you are tanking HL content, otherwise, even early HL is rather unnecessary since you can call people in anytime/ |

Hmm, I actually did realize that was the case but asked because.........what’s the point? Is it supposed to save you inventory space? Because you lose all weapon matching and element bonuses. (element would only matter with light weapons, but that makes it a godsend when leveling Chev swords to 120 for the added skill, and then to 150) If you’re playing enough to get lots of angel weapons, you should be getting lots of journey points too. So rather than stocking these urns up, just hit journey bonuses every time your inventory fills and you get weapon type and element bonuses that way.
I suppose another point is saving up for magna fest journey boosts though.
